1、
下載openssh源代碼:
https://www.libssh2.org/snapshots/
2、
進入openssh根目錄下的win32目錄
使用vs2015打開libssh2.dsw文件
3、
編譯報錯:D8016“/ZI”和“/Gy-”命令行選項不兼容
項目libssh2,右鍵,屬性 -> C/C++ -> 常規(guī),
在“調(diào)試信息格式”一項,改為“程序數(shù)據(jù)庫 (/Zi)”
3、
再次編譯,報錯找不到openssl相關(guān)頭文件
把之前編譯好的openssl輸出目錄復制到openssh根目錄下
VS2015中包含頭文件目錄和lib目錄
4、再次編譯,報錯找不到zlib.lib,
把之前編譯號的zlib庫文件復制到openssh根目錄下,
編譯,成功。
O了!
posted on 2019-05-08 01:52
小王 閱讀(859)
評論(0) 編輯 收藏 引用 所屬分類:
VC